Dunster and its attractions for beach lovers

Nestled in the picturesque region of Somerset, Dunster is just a stone's throw from the stunning beaches of Minehead, making it a fantastic base for beach-loving travellers. Start your day with a leisurely stroll along Minehead's sandy beach, where the gentle waves invite families to build sandcastles or enjoy a peaceful paddle. For those who appreciate history, Dunster Castle, perched on a hilltop, offers captivating views and beautiful gardens to explore, providing a cultural counterpoint to your beach days. Don't miss the charming Dunster Village, where delightful tea rooms serve homemade scones, perfect for a mid-afternoon treat after a day in the sun. Adventure seekers can head to the nearby Exmoor National Park for scenic hikes and breathtaking coastal views, ensuring a perfect blend of relaxation and activity. When's the best time for a beach holiday in Dunster?
Plan your trip to the beach with this snapshot of year-round temperatures in Dunster: The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Dunster is 841 mm.
What is there to see and do around Dunster?
After getting settled at your accommodation of choice, you'll likely want to venture out and explore. Beach lovers can head straight to Minehead Beach or Bossington Beach for some quality time by the water. Discover the area's historical sites and gardens, and make time for local attractions such as Dunster Castle and Dunster Beach. For more things to see and do, consider visiting Exmoor National Park or St George's Church.
